Educational Requirements

Education Requirements for a Content Researcher

A career as a Content Researcher typically requires a strong educational foundation, focusing on research skills, subject matter expertise, and effective communication. Here's a detailed breakdown:

  • Bachelor's Degree:

    • A bachelor's degree is generally the minimum requirement. Relevant fields of study include:
      • Journalism
      • English
      • Communications
      • Marketing
      • Research-oriented fields (e.g., Sociology, Psychology)
      • Subject-specific degrees (e.g., Science, History) if researching in a specialized area
  • Master's Degree (Optional but Beneficial):

    • A master's degree can provide advanced research skills and subject matter expertise, enhancing career prospects.
    • Consider degrees in:
      • Library Science
      • Research Methods
      • Specific subject areas related to the research domain
  • Key Skills and Knowledge:

    • Research Methodologies: Understanding qualitative and quantitative research methods.
    • Data Analysis: Ability to collect, analyze, and interpret data.
    • Critical Thinking: Evaluating information and identifying credible sources.
    • Writing and Communication: Excellent writing skills to present research findings clearly and concisely.
    • Subject Matter Expertise: Deep knowledge in the area of research.
    • Technical Skills: Proficiency in using research tools, databases, and software.
  • Additional Certifications or Courses:

    • Consider certifications in data analysis, research ethics, or specific research tools to enhance your skill set.
  • Experience:

    • Internships or research assistant positions can provide valuable practical experience.
    • Building a portfolio of research projects can demonstrate your abilities to potential employers.

Fees

The cost of education to become a Content Researcher can vary widely depending on the type of institution, course level, and specialization. Here's a general overview of the fee structures:

  • Bachelor's Degree:

    • Government Colleges: ₹10,000 - ₹30,000 per year
    • Private Colleges: ₹50,000 - ₹2,00,000 per year
  • Master's Degree:

    • Government Colleges: ₹15,000 - ₹50,000 per year
    • Private Colleges: ₹70,000 - ₹3,00,000 per year
  • Online Courses and Certifications:

    • Platforms like Coursera, Udemy, and edX: ₹2,000 - ₹20,000 per course
  • Doctoral Degree (Ph.D.):

    • Government Universities: ₹10,000 - ₹40,000 per year (often includes a stipend)
    • Private Universities: ₹50,000 - ₹4,00,000 per year
  • Additional Costs:

    • Books and Study Materials: ₹5,000 - ₹15,000 per year
    • Accommodation and Living Expenses: Varies widely depending on the location
  • Scholarships and Financial Aid:

    • Many institutions offer scholarships and financial aid based on merit or need. Research and apply for these opportunities to reduce the financial burden.
  • Cost-Saving Tips:

    • Consider government colleges for lower tuition fees.
    • Explore online resources and libraries to minimize the cost of study materials.
    • Look for scholarships and grants to fund your education.

To become a Content Researcher, there aren't specific entrance exams like those for engineering or medicine. However, excelling in this field often involves demonstrating strong research and analytical skills, which can be enhanced through relevant academic achievements and certifications.

  • Academic Excellence:

    • Focus on performing well in your bachelor's and master's degree programs. A strong academic record can open doors to research positions.
  • Relevant Certifications:

    • While not mandatory, certifications in areas like data analysis, research methodologies, or specific research tools can be beneficial. Platforms like Coursera, Udemy, and edX offer courses that can enhance your skills.
  • GRE (Graduate Record Examinations):

    • If you plan to pursue a master's or doctoral degree, the GRE may be required by some universities. A good score can improve your chances of admission to top programs.
  • Subject-Specific Exams:

    • Depending on the field of research, there may be subject-specific exams or certifications that can demonstrate your expertise. For example, in the field of finance, certifications like the CFA (Chartered Financial Analyst) can be valuable.
  • Entrance Exams for Specific Institutes:

    • Some research institutes or organizations may conduct their own entrance exams or interviews to assess candidates' research aptitude and subject knowledge.
  • Demonstrating Skills:

    • Ultimately, the most important factor is demonstrating your research skills through projects, internships, and a strong portfolio. Highlight your ability to analyze data, think critically, and communicate effectively.

Pros And Cons

Pros

  1. Intellectual Stimulation and Continuous Learning.
  2. Opportunity to contribute to knowledge and understanding.
  3. Flexible work arrangements in some roles.
  4. Diverse range of industries and topics.
  5. Development of strong analytical and research skills.
  6. Potential for authorship and publication.
  7. Opportunities for collaboration with experts.
  8. High demand in various sectors.

Cons

  1. Can be detail-oriented and require intense focus.
  2. May involve repetitive tasks.
  3. Pressure to meet deadlines and maintain accuracy.
  4. Potential for information overload.
  5. Job security can vary depending on funding and industry.
  6. May require continuous updating of skills.
  7. Can be isolating at times.
